| Comments: | Restriction digests of the clone give the following sizes (kb): HindIII--2.5, 1.3, 1.1, 1.1, 1.0; BamHI--6.6, 0.5; PvuI--6.2, 0.8. To convert the host phenotype from URA3 to ADE2, transform with the PstI digested vector (4.45 kb) and select for Ade+ transformants. A marker swap (URA3->ADE2) vector for altering a Saccharomyces cerevisiae host by a one-step gene disruption. When swapping markers on an episomal plasmid, appropriate phenotype may result from loss of the plasmid unless a second selectable or scorable marker is used to ensure plasmid maintenance. Vector was constructed by replacing an internal StuI-EcoRV fragment of URA3 with a 3.7 kb BamHI fragment containing the ADE2 coding sequence. ADE2 and URA3 are in the same orientation. |
